Transaction 9596aa69efe84d87ccaf52c5e72bc8ff37144684ca125c789cd8779645cb1655

1 Input
2 Outputs
  • 9596aa69efe84d87ccaf52c5e72bc8ff37144684ca125c789cd8779645cb1655:0
  • value  63475
    address  mgKLHjeiNChKjrcAMCvxAC5VLuPWLkUhSz
  • 9596aa69efe84d87ccaf52c5e72bc8ff37144684ca125c789cd8779645cb1655:1
  • value  190430673014
    address  2N3vsPYSH4hTqEhNvDpmtobpbye7qtY3Xib